Stephen Hawking was a renowned British theoretical physicist and cosmologist, celebrated for his groundbreaking work on black holes and the nature of the universe. Despite being diagnosed with ALS at a young age, which left him almost completely paralyzed, Hawking became one of the most influential scientists of his time, known for his best-selling book 'A Brief History of Time'. His contributions to our understanding of the Big Bang and black hole thermodynamics revolutionized modern physics, and he remained a vocal advocate for science and rational thought until his passing in 2018.
